Who is Wang Lin?

Wang Lin begins as an intelligent and determined youth whose aptitude does not meet the standards of the cultivation institutions around him. His path therefore starts with exclusion rather than celebration.

He survives by observing, concealing information and acting decisively when the balance of risk changes. Caution is not a temporary early weakness; it remains part of his identity at higher levels.

The Heaven Defying Bead

The Heaven Defying Bead creates opportunities unavailable to an ordinary disciple, but it also draws Wang Lin into mysteries much larger than his initial goals. Its value is connected to cultivation space, spiritual resources and the consciousness of Situ Nan.

Situ Nan as mentor and companion

Situ Nan provides knowledge that Wang Lin could not obtain from a normal sect position. He is powerful, temperamental and far less restrained, creating both practical guidance and friction.

Their bond becomes more durable than a simple tutorial device. Situ Nan understands the scale of the cultivation world, while Wang Lin's choices repeatedly surprise a mentor who has already lived through extreme power.

Wang Lin and Li Muwan

Li Muwan is not a constant traveling party member, which makes the relationship easy to underestimate when summarized episode by episode. Its importance emerges across separation, memory and Wang Lin's long-term goals.

Why his cultivation feels different

Wang Lin's growth is shaped by the knowledge that stronger cultivators can destroy an ordinary life without consequence. Power becomes a way to deny that helplessness.

He is capable of patience and severe retaliation. Treating him as only cold misses the memory and loyalty that give those decisions direction.

Frequently asked questions

Wang Lin FAQ

Is Wang Lin the protagonist of Xian Ni?

Yes. Wang Lin is the central protagonist of Xian Ni, internationally known as Renegade Immortal.

Why does Wang Lin have white hair?

His appearance changes across story periods and cultivation forms. White hair is a recognizable later cue, but it is not sufficient by itself to identify an image.

Who is Wang Lin's main romantic relationship?

Li Muwan is his central romantic bond and a major long-term motivation.

Who teaches Wang Lin?

Situ Nan becomes a formative mentor and companion through his connection to the Heaven Defying Bead.
